<p>Have you used Facebook Questions yet? Facebook questions launched pretty recently with not a lot of fan fare, and it was almost by accident that I stumbled upon it.</p>
<p><a href="../wp-content/uploads/2011/04/Screen-shot-2011-04-27-at-1.20.13-PM.png"><img title="Screen shot 2011-04-27 at 1.20.13 PM" src="../wp-content/uploads/2011/04/Screen-shot-2011-04-27-at-1.20.13-PM.png" alt="" width="351" height="115" /></a></p>
<p><strong>According to <a href="http://www.facebook.com/questions/" target="_blank">Facebook</a>:</strong></p>
<blockquote><p><em>&#8220;Facebook Questions lets you ask any question and get quick answers from your friends and other people on Facebook. Questions is designed so that anyone on Facebook can help you find the answer. So when you ask a question, it is shared in News Feed. If your friends answer or follow that question, it will be shared with their friends and so on.&#8221;</em></p></blockquote>
<p><strong>Here is why I like Facebook Questions:</strong></p>
<p><strong>1. It is a super easy way to push out content from your Facebook business page.</strong> &#8220;What should I post?&#8221;  &#8211; this is ALWAYS at the top of mind of any real estate agent who has a Facebook page. As part of your social media plan, incorporate a few questions a week. You could ask questions like:</p>
<ul>
<li>Are you planning on moving in the next year? (answers could be: yes, no, maybe_</li>
<li>What&#8217;s the best part of living in (city)? (answers: parks,  schools, restaurants, all of the above)</li>
<li>Do you think the economy is improving? (answers: yes, no, not sure)</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>2. The nice thing with Facebook Questions is you write the question and the answers. </strong>You can opt to have people add more answers, but I personally prefer to set the answers myself.</p>
<p><strong>3. . Facebook Questions are easy for people to answer and share.</strong> You typically will have a higher response to a Question than some of your other posts. The more people interact with your page through Questions, comments or liked, the more your OTHER posts will show up in the News Feed. This is a huge benefit.</p>
<p>Here is an example of a simple question we posted on our <a href="http://www.facebook.com/InmanNews" target="_blank">Inman News</a> Facebook page a few days ago:</p>
<p><a href="http://www.futureofrealestatemarketing.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/04/Screen-shot-2011-04-25-at-11.36.51-AM.png"><img class="alignnone size-full wp-image-4051" title="Screen shot 2011-04-25 at 11.36.51 AM" src="http://www.futureofrealestatemarketing.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/04/Screen-shot-2011-04-25-at-11.36.51-AM.png" alt="" width="316" height="121" /></a></p>
<p>You can see from this one question we had 53 people respond!<strong></strong></p>
<p><strong>How do I ask a question through Facebook Questions?</strong></p>
<ol>
<li> Select the Question option at the top of your profile, home page, group or Questions page.</li>
<li>Enter your question.</li>
<li> Add poll options if you wish. To limit the answers on your poll, you can uncheck the box allowing anyone to add options.</li>
<li> Click &#8220;Ask Question&#8221; to share your question.</li>
</ol>

<p>Thousands of fans <a href="http://www.oregonlive.com/news/index.ssf/2009/07/dave_chappelle_shows_up_fills.html">packed Pioneer Square in downtown Portland</a> at 1am last night to see and hear comedian Dave Chappelle perform. Later dubbed &#8220;Davestock&#8221; by some in the crowd, the event was a truly remarkable night.</p>
<p>The evening unfolded something like this.</p>
<p>Allegedly, Chappelle, while wandering around Portland yesterday, <a href="http://blog.oregonlive.com/madaboutmovies/2009/07/that_chappelle_thing_last_nigh.html">told a handful of people</a> he would be doing a free set at 1am on the steps of the downtown gathering spot.</p>
<p>Word began to spread through social networks, via Twitter and Facebook status updates. Anticipation began to build. (As did <a href="http://siliconflorist.com/2009/07/15/dave-chappelle-portland-twitter-rumor-hoax/">some healthy skepticism</a> that it was all a hoax).</p>
<p>Chappelle expected a couple hundred people to show up and instead, this is what happened.</p>
<p><script src="http://tribeca.vidavee.com/advance/trh/embedAsset.js?vtagView=on&amp;embedded=yes&amp;link=http://videos.oregonlive.com/oregonlive/2009/07/dave_chappelle_in_pioneer_squa.html&amp;showEndCard=off&amp;loadStream=off&amp;autoplay=off&amp;width=470&amp;height=351&amp;shareWidgets=on&amp;vtag=yes&amp;startVolume=50&amp;hidecontrolbar=no&amp;textureStrip=yes&amp;displayTime=yes&amp;volumeLock=off&amp;watermark=yes&amp;skin=v3AdvInt_oregonLive.swf&amp;dockey=60D6AB29BD65ACF851DD34CCE306BD35&amp;" type="text/javascript"></script></p>
<p>An utter mob scene &#8211; but in typical Portland fashion, <a href="http://www.mtv.com/news/articles/1616278/20090715/story.jhtml">totally chill</a>.</p>
<p>I think this is a wonderful illustration of two driving concepts in today&#8217;s web economy; the power of giving something away for for free and the power of social networks to distribute that message for you.</p>
<p>Let&#8217;s tackle the first concept &#8211; as Chris Anderson explains in his book <a href="http://www.scribd.com/doc/17135767/FREE-full-book-by-Chris-Anderson">Free</a>, &#8220;free&#8221; is a incredibly powerful motivator and can instantly build brand loyalty. How many Chappelle fans, spurred on by the thrill of him just showing up, raced home and purchased his CDs or DVDs off Amazon? How many will be in line to buy tickets the next time he swings through Portland? By deciding to perform for free on a whim, he instantly connected with a legion of local fans and gave them a unique night to remember.</p>
<p>So what are you giving away for free? A market report, your home search tool (i.e. no registration). There&#8217;s lots of things you can be doing for free.</p>
<p>Secondly, the excitement around the mere thought of a Chappelle appearance in Portland was amplified exponentially by online social networks, as friends told friends, and the word of mouth buzz spread. And, either online or offline, this buzz (and good will) will likely continue for weeks as the story is retold over and over.</p>
<p>Granted most of us aren&#8217;t stars the magnitude of Dave Chappelle, but each of us, in our own way, can use this understanding that by doing something remarkable, and better yet, by giving it away for free, you can create instantly communicate, invigorate and even resuscitate your brand to your fans.</p>
<p>We can all learn something here. Even from a funny man like Dave Chappelle.</p>

<p>Two well known real estate bloggers have launched a new training program for real estate professionals.</p>
<p>Jeff Turner and Bill Lublin have announced the creation of the new <a href="http://www.smminstitute.com/">Social Media Marketing Institute</a> (SMMI) and now offer a new designation to Realtors; Certified Social Media Marketer (CSM). The course is designed &#8220;to educate business professionals in the effective and responsible use of Social Media to generate business through permission-based marketing.&#8221;</p>
<p>Both instructors certainly have the chops to pull this off; Jeff is better known as the founder and president of the virtual tour company <a href="http://www.realestateshows.com">Real Estate Shows</a>. He is a deep thinker and true pioneer in the social media space &#8211; you can follow him on Twitter (@<a href="http://twitter.com/respres">respres</a>) and on his blog <a href="http://activerain.com/blogs/respres">Turner&#8217;s Perspective</a>.</p>
<p>Bill is the CEO of a Century 21 affiliate in Phildelphia; you can read him on <a href="http://movephilly.blogspot.com/">MOVEPHILLY</a> blog, on Twitter (@<a href="http://twitter.com/billlublin">billlublin</a>) and is an active contributor to <a href="http://agentgenius.com/?p=11080">AgentGenius</a>.</p>

<p>It must be something in the water. Or maybe its just the fact they&#8217;re working in one of the most competitive real estate markets in North America.</p>
<p>Whatever it is, it seems like Vancouver-based Realtors are really pushing the envelope when it comes to new media marketing (see <a href="http://www.futureofrealestatemarketing.com/video-isnt-just-about-your-listings">Video Isn’t Just About Your Listings</a>).</p>
<p>Kye Grace is one of those Realtors. He recently completed a marathon open house; 3 days non-stop, embedding himself in a downtown luxury condo he was trying to sell.</p>
<p>But what makes this open house story different was he conducted it entirely online.</p>
<p>Grace live-streamed his entire 72 hours over the internet on his web site <a href="http://www.kyegrace.com/72HourOpenHouseBlog.ubr" target="_self">72houropenhouse.com</a>. He used the video streaming service Ustream.tv to connect with potential buyers through the embedded chat window and fielded questions through other social media tools like Twitter.</p>
<p>It’s just this sort of creative thinking around marketing that’s going to get you and your listings noticed these days.</p>
<p>Certainly, there&#8217;s no doubt Grace also benefitted himself from healthy media attention his endeavor attracted &#8211; the local <a href="http://www.ctvbc.ctv.ca/servlet/an/local/CTVNews/20090123/BC_online_agent_090123/20090123/?hub=BritishColumbiaHome">television</a> <a href="http://canwest.a.mms.mavenapps.net/mms/rt/1/site/canwest-globalbc-pub01-live/current/launch.html?maven_playerId=globalbcallvideo&amp;maven_referralPlaylistId=24845d5c80768d2d50c292ff8e60a971d5a69e38&amp;maven_referralObject=3465317">channels</a> and <a href="http://www.vancouversun.com/Technology/Vancouver+realtor+live+streams+online/1205484/story.html">newspaper</a> all picked up his story.</p>
<p>He even turned the idea into a revenue opportunity offering up <a href="http://www.kyegrace.com/Sponsors.ubr">sponsorship opportunities</a> to local vendors to come in and talk about their products and services too.</p>
<p>The idea that you can adopt all the means and methods the mainstream media has had at its disposal to accomplish your own goals is one of the most powerful and defining paradigm shifts brought about by social media in real estate.</p>
